Serve this saucy cranberry chicken over hot rice, mashed potatoes, or buttered noodles to soak up every delicious drop. Add steamed green beans, broccoli, or a simple tossed salad, and dinner is done.

You need just four simple ingredients, about 10 minutes of hands-on time, and one hour in the oven to put this delicious main dish on the table. I used boneless, skinless chicken breasts, but boneless chicken thighs would work well, too.

You can also cook this in a crockpot. Cover and cook on low for 4-5 hours or high for 2-2.5 hours until the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165 degrees F. Thicken the sauce as needed with a slurry of cornstarch and water.

sounds really good, but can it be made without the onion soup mix?
My first question is why you want to leave it out? The onion soup mix provides the savory balace to the dressing and the cranberry sauce so it would not taste anything the same without it. There are a number of homemade dry onion soup mix recipes online if your objection is to the sodium content or the onion flavor. I'd love to help but i need to know a little more. 😊
